Description: |
This course covers the rise of Modernism from its beginnings in the late nineteenth century until its apogee in the 1950’s and early 60’s. Stylistic upheavals in visual art are considered in view of the political, cultural and intellectual currents of that period. (Distribution Reqs:Arts) |
